Had a fabulous evening in Modist's brand new event space with fantastic beer, food, and fun! The beer was spot on and paired expertly with the delicious food prepared by Guacaya. The space itself is colorful and large enough for a wedding and corporate events. There is a small sitting area provided by the venue upstairs, with a view of the brewing equipment and brewery. I highly recommend this venue to anyone wanting to host a party or corporate event.

Modist has a great beer selection, but my favorite are their THC seltzers. Best in the city in my opinion. The space is a bit cold feeling, but that's typical of a brewery. I do like that you can bring your own food, and sometimes they have a food truck scheduled for the night.
